Output 70e2df71bcb5067b4a8d6b8db136466e6e23494ddeb198ec8cd67a7f52737f17: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a95b78ed1c1a0834efab35b8cd45ef887f4b89 OP_EQUAL
address
3JLqncJ8427tWpwDhDeTpa2PEo4uroBoSW
transaction
70e2df71bcb5067b4a8d6b8db136466e6e23494ddeb198ec8cd67a7f52737f17
spent
true